Tyre size and vehicle make
185 / 65 R15
Fiat Grande Punto
Result: Would you buy again? No way
Comment:
When temperature drops towards 0 degrees or under, the grip is getting poorer, even on dry conditions, not to mention on ice or snow, the ABS goes crazy. I wouldn't reccomand it to the consumers that buy it as a "all season tyre because it performs well only when temperature is over 10 degrees Celsius. So during winter is out of the question if you want to drive safely". Hope this helps. Merry Christmas!
